Provenance

Conte Bombicci-Pontelli, Florence. Count Alessandro Contini Bonacossi [1878-1955], Florence and Rome. Acquired 1948 by the Samuel H. Kress Foundation, New York; gift 1960 to NGA.[1]
[1]Provenance according to Ulrich Middeldorf, Complete Catalogue of the Samuel H. Kress Collection: European Sculptures XIV-XIX Century, 1976, p. 29.
